How remote teams reshape healthcare operations

Understanding Integrated Remote Teams

Unlike traditional outsourcing, integrated remote teams are fully embedded in an infusion centre’s systems, culture, and KPIs. They manage non-clinical tasks—such as scheduling, authorisations, and claims—so on-site clinicians can devote energy to patient interaction. This symbiosis creates a unified workforce driven by common goals rather than geographical proximity.

Implementation Strategies

  1. Pinpoint pain points suitable for remote support (e.g., authorisations, billing).
  2. Select a partner with proven healthcare expertise and robust security protocols.
  3. Integrate secure digital platforms for communication and data sharing.
  4. Provide cross-training to cultivate seamless collaboration.
  5. Track KPIs—wait times, denial rates, reimbursement speed—and refine processes continuously.

FAQs

How do integrated remote teams differ from traditional outsourcing?

Traditional outsourcing often functions as a detached service, while integrated teams embed directly into your EHR, scheduling platforms, and communication channels for a truly unified workflow.

Is patient data secure with remote teams?

Yes. Reputable partners employ encrypted communication, role-based access, and stringent HIPAA-aligned protocols to protect confidentiality.

Can small infusion centres afford remote team solutions?

Absolutely. Remote models are scalable, allowing smaller centres to adopt support for specific functions without heavy overhead.

What KPIs should we track post-implementation?

Monitor prior authorisation turnaround, claim denial rates, average patient wait time, and staff satisfaction scores to gauge impact.

How quickly can a remote team be integrated?

Most centres achieve full integration within 4–6 weeks, depending on system complexity and training requirements.
